Engineering Project Manager - Tamworth

Posted

Minstrell Recruitment currently requires an experienced Engineering Project Manager to join our client based near Tamworth in the Midlands

The Engineering Project Manager will be responsible for delivering various Engineering Automation Projects to schedule, to specification and within budget, in support of Business Project Manager customer with the purpose to:

  • Increase output capacity
  • Improve productivity
  • Enable capacity increase in the SKU range
  • Provide resiliency to the existing operation/process.

You will also be responsible for Electromechanical and Project Engineering design authority through ownership of assigned Engineering Standards. Leadership of a group of Engineering Project Managers, Project Engineers and others as appropriate

Key Responsibilities:

  • Line Management and Leadership of Engineering  Project Engineers and support staff.
  • Ensure successful delivery of all the engineering elements of projects, defined in terms of time, cost and specification, including fulfilment of any CDM and Health and Safety requirements.
  • Close working with internal stakeholders (e.g. Engineering Operations, Buildings Technology, Procurement Manager) and external stakeholders (e.g. Operation, Suppliers) to ensure smooth transition from project to production and ensure that the relationships are maintained.
  • Responsible for many commercial aspects of the project; including formulation of the capital budget; negotiation on costs; contractual arrangement in conjunction with Procurement and Legal. Raising of Purchase Orders; processing of Invoices; and management of variations, working closely with Procurement manager, finance and admin.
  • Coordination and management of all external MHE and Enabling works suppliers, and oversees the technical delivery of any new equipment installed on site

What do we need from you?

  • An Engineering qualification, to HND or Degree level
  • Experience within an  Automation environment
  • Proven engineering knowledge and project management experience of a considerable size.
  • Good technical ability (or experience) relating to automation hardware (cranes, conveyors, lifts etc)
  • Demonstrable competence in effective management and leadership of a team, Experience of delivering through people
  • Experience of projects in MHE manufacturing, automotive, airports, FMCG distribution or similar field
  • Aptitude to debate detail both technical and commercial detail with internal and external parties
  • Ability to design & propose alternative solutions when faced with project barriers.
  • Ability to communicate technical information to non-technical audiences
  • Ability to monitor, report and communicate progress (or barriers to progress) with variety of stakeholders, both in verbal and written form.
  • Proficient with Microsoft Word and Excel, and ideally MS Project
